Michael Cortina, LCSW, LCAC, is an internationally recognized trauma resolution expert and the creator of The Cortina Method© - a groundbreaking, brain-based approach to healing trauma without reliving the pain. A licensed clinical social worker and addiction counselor, Michael is a dynamic keynote speaker, trainer, and thought leader in PTSD treatment and brain-based healing.

His pioneering work on The Cortina Method was published in Frontiers in Psychiatry (November 2024) and has reached global audiences through appearances on ABC, FOX, NBC, CBS, and The CW, as well as in 400+ media outlets. Michael has led behavioral health teams across hospital, residential, and community settings and now provides national trainings and master classes empowering clinicians to achieve lasting trauma resolution.

Objectives

  1. Examine the neurophysiological mechanisms underlying trauma responses and how brain-based interventions promote regulation and integration.
  2. Choose rapid, gentle techniques that engage the nervous system and reduce distress without requiring clients to re-experience traumatic memories.
  3. Utilize neuroscience-informed strategies to improve emotional stability, functional participation, and treatment outcomes.

Outline

Rethink Trauma Treatment

  • Brain-based pathways for healing and integration
  • Strategies to address limiting beliefs across trauma presentations
  • Common myths about trauma processing and exposure
  • Differentiating trauma, PTSD, and anxiety

The Neuroscience of Healing Without Reliving the Pain

  • Core neurophysiological mechanisms of trauma resolution
  • Key principles behind The Cortina Method©
  • Limitations of the research and potential risks
  • Video demonstrations of client with PTSD

Tools and Techniques for Rapid Regulation

  • Reset phrases and cognitive anchors for nervous system calm
  • Body-based techniques for immediate mood stabilization
  • Sensory grounding sequences for emotional safety
  • Micro-interventions for in-session and real-world regulation
  • Experiential activities
